package app
import (
"regexp"
"strings"
"testing"
)
func TestDesktopTaskRecoverySelectQueryMatchesRecoveredLeaseScanOrder(t *testing.T) {
t.Parallel()
query := desktopTaskRecoverySelectQuery(desktopTaskRecoveryModeStartup)
gotColumns := recoverDesktopTaskSelectColumns(query)
wantColumns := []string{
"desktop_id",
"workspace_id",
"kind",
"status",
"active_attempt_id",
}
if len(gotColumns) != len(wantColumns) {
t.Fatalf("recover select columns = %v, want %v", gotColumns, wantColumns)
}
for index := range wantColumns {
if gotColumns[index] != wantColumns[index] {
t.Fatalf("recover select columns = %v, want %v", gotColumns, wantColumns)
}
}
}
func TestDesktopTaskRecoverySelectQueryLeaseExpiryFiltersExpiredLeases(t *testing.T) {
t.Parallel()
query := desktopTaskRecoverySelectQuery(desktopTaskRecoveryModeLeaseExpiry)
for _, fragment := range []string{
"AND lease_expires_at IS NOT NULL",
"AND lease_expires_at < NOW()",
"FOR UPDATE",
} {
if !strings.Contains(query, fragment) {
t.Fatalf("recover lease-expiry query missing %q: %s", fragment, query)
}
}
}
func recoverDesktopTaskSelectColumns(query string) []string {
re := regexp.MustCompile(`(?is)select\s+(.*?)\s+from\s+desktop_tasks`)
match := re.FindStringSubmatch(query)
if len(match) != 2 {
return nil
}
rawColumns := strings.Split(match[1], ",")
columns := make([]string, 0, len(rawColumns))
for _, rawColumn := range rawColumns {
column := strings.TrimSpace(rawColumn)
column = strings.Fields(column)[0]
columns = append(columns, column)
}
return columns
}
